Newcomer Richard Poyser trounced the field in the Charlton Lakes Golf Founder’s Day Shield competition recently.
The 69-year-old community member scored 4-under to secure the trophy, beating five other members who returned scores below par.
Richard said:
I only joined the group a few months ago. I had a brilliant round today and am delighted to have won my first trophy.
The trophy is played for each April and marks the anniversary of the formation of the club.
Robert Smith, the founder of the community club, said:
I am delighted that a relatively new member has tasted success.
Charlton Lakes Golf Community is a free club which provides competitive and fun golf activity for anyone who’s interested, regardless of age, gender or ability.
The community is free to join. Pay as you go prices apply for the Charlton Lakeside golf course, which is run by Valley Leisure on behalf of Test Valley Borough Council.
